This paper analyses the influence of a truck's powertrain system components on fuel consumption and ascending capacity. Based on truck performance data, an algorithm for optimal fuel economy was developed and tested. This algorithm has proved to be applicable for selection of the most appropriate powertrain system for a given vehicle, taking into account the operating conditions. The results of the application of the method on a tractor and two trailers are presented.
